Recap of Article: All Minnesota licensed foster providers are covered under a group liability policy. This article is from a brochure printed by the Minnesota Joint Underwriting Association.
If you are a foster provider in the State of Minnesota licensed by the Department of Human Services, approved by a tribal government or the Department of Corrections, you are automatically covered by the group liability policy. The Minnesota Joint Underwriting Association (MJUA) does not know the names of each foster provider, only that if they fit the above definition, they are considered an insured for the policy.
Basically, anything that you are legally obligated to pay as the result of your activities as a foster provider is covered. This includes but is not limited to:
In case you are accused of injuring someone or damaging something because you are a foster provider, we provide attorney's for your defense -- at our cost. Your obligation is to cooperate with them.
The limits of the coverage are $250,000 per incident and the policy will pay up to $500,000 in one year. These limits are for each foster home.

If something should happen that you may be liable for for, it is your duty to notify the MJUA. We would rather know about hundreds of incidents that don't turn into lawsuits than to miss one that does. Please follow the procedures of incident reporting from your agency and include the MJUA on your list of people to notify.
Never be reluctant to give anyone the MJUA name or phone number. We would prefer to talk to people before they get the "bureaucratic run around" and address the problem directly.
We will need a written report of the incident, but would appreciate your phone call as well. If you have a question as to whether something is covered, please call. One phone call can save not only a lot of worry, but may solve a problem before it becomes larger.

The Policy or contract is not protected by the Minnesota Life and Health Insurance Guaranty Association or the Minnesota Insurance Guaranty Association. In the case of insolvency, payment of claims is not guaranteed. Only the assets of this insurer will be available to pay your claim. Payment of claims is, however, guaranteed by the enabling legislation which allows that association to assess insurance carriers licensed to do business in Minnesota in the event that the Association is ever in a deficit situation.
